### Blue-Green Deploys for the Ledgerbee Worker

Quick version: we run two identical worker pools, azure and olive. Traffic flips via the Switchyard toggle, never by redeploying in place. Always drain in-flight invoices before flipping — billing jobs hate being killed mid-run. If anything looks off, flip back; it's cheap. Full flip procedure and drain timings are documented on the page below.

operations page: https://grafana.sivrelnet.corp/ticket/browse/spaces/build/pages/board/pages/1b7c9d06303b4c9d583df164

## Support

Running into weirdness with SplitNook's assignment API? First, check that your plugin is requesting bucket assignments with a stable unit ID — flaky IDs are the cause of like 90% of "my experiment is broken" reports. Also peek at the Plugin Authors FAQ in the docs portal; it covers sticky assignments, holdout groups, and rate limits. Still stuck after that? No problem, we're happy to help. Send a short description of the issue, plus your plugin ID, to the address below.

escalation mailbox, kaweg-kahif: druwyn.sordor@nelvroworks.corp

## Action Item 4: Pick-List Optimizer Guardrails

The Stackroute optimizer produced routes exceeding aisle weight limits during the outage, forcing manual picks. Owner: platform team. Add validation that rejects any generated pick list violating zone constraints, and alert instead of silently falling back. New team members should review the constraint model first — it is fully documented internally.

operations page: https://confluence.zemvarlabs.internal/projects/display/browse/display/8963